			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>15. Henry VIII was King of England from 21 April 1509 until his death.<br /></strong></p>
<p><strong>14. He was born June 28 , 1491 in Greenwich Palace, Greenwich<br /></strong></p>
<p><strong>13. He was Lord, and later King, of Ireland, as well as continuing the nominal claim by the English monarchs to the Kingdom of France.<br /></strong></p>
<p><strong>12. Father of Queen Elizabeth I.<br /></strong></p>
<p><strong>11. King Henry VIII married six times. The names of his wives were Katherine of Aragon, Anne Boleyn, Jane Seymour, Anne of Cleves, Catherine Howard and Katherine Parr.</strong></p>
<p><strong><img src="http://s3.amazonaws.com/readers/2012/04/01/d3srasawfrfswczuo00se03zf7jg9uq3nn4dbsbnxoxubpvcornedct1mm62vl9gux65w9jizaqrcgijabyp5iempa0iqc1yax41fbeyo_1." alt="" width="248px;" height="375px;" /></strong></p>
<p><strong>10. Henry was given a first-rate education from leading tutors, becoming fluent in Latin, French, and Spanish.<br /></strong></p>
<p><strong>9. His mother was Elizabeth of York, the Yorkist daughter of King Edward IV.<br /></strong></p>
<p><strong>8. Although he inherited a prosperous economy, Henry&#8217;s heavy spending and high taxes damaged the economy.</strong></p>

<p><strong>7. His father was the Lancastrian Henry Tudor who defeated the Yorkist King Richard III at the Battle of Bosworth Field on August 22nd 1485.<br /></strong></p>
<p><strong>6. He established himself as head of the Church of England.</strong></p>
<p><strong><img src="http://s3.amazonaws.com/readers/2012/04/01/o7hjhgaqen5yuj12kvjifnmdwfwrrvtrizhv0iizblfhonmt9zkftynmwb6ptajlzapdt1ew4lr6cmy9ijixggchqvtflfm4ibf7bngi4lip4y6gnb4_1." alt="" width="220px;" height="269px;" /></strong></p>
<p><strong>5. The first English king to be addressed Your Majesty rather than Your Grace<br /></strong></p>
<p><strong>4. His motto was Coeur Loyal, meaning true heart which he illustrated on his clothes in the form of a heart symbol accompanied by the word &#8216;loyal&#8217;.<br /></strong></p>
<p><strong>3. Henry VIII is often viewed as a tyrant, particularly towards the end of his reign. During his 38 years on the throne it estimated that he had around 57,000 people executed.<br /></strong></p>
<p><strong>2. Henry&#8217;s favorite sports were joisting and hunting. The usual game was deer which were tracked down by dogs.<br /></strong></p>
<p><strong>1. Henry&#8217;s obesity hastened his death at the age of 55, which occurred on 28 January 1547 in the Palace of Whitehall, on what would have been his father&#8217;s 90th birthday.</strong></p>

<h3>Bonnie and Clyde</h3>
<p>Their official names were Clyde Champion Barrow and Bonnie Parker. When they met, Bonnie was already married to a convicted murderer. She was only 19, and Clyde was 21. Their brief affair together was based on killing sprees and robberies. In the four years they were together, it was believed that they had committed 13 murders, and several burglaries and robberies. Having lived viciously by the gun, the treacherous couple was gunned down in frenzy, by a posse of law enforcement on May 23, 1934.</p>

<h3>Henry VIII and Kathryn Howard</h3>
<p>Of all his wives, it is said that he loved Kathryn the most. By the time he took her as his wife, he was 49, overweight, and had an ulcerated leg. The young, beautiful Kathryn was a mere 19, but already seasoned. Kathryn doted on Henry and somehow managed to spring a new life in him. But not even a year into their marriage, rumors began to swirl of Kathryn&#8217;s infidelities, and she had many. It didn&#8217;t help that one of the men she was accused of having an affair with, was her personal secretary and had been spotted in her room late at night on many occasions. Evidence began to pile up against the Queen that she had been un-virtuous prior to marriage and after. She was eventually taken to the Tower and executed for such treason against the King.</p>
<h3>Sid and Nancy</h3>
<p>To say their love was unstable and tempestuous is an understatement. Often it was a violent on again off again, bitter romance. The pugnacious John Simon Ritchie was a fiery bassist for the Sex Pistols. Nancy Spungen was the fodder to his antics. With her he seemed quiet and contemplative. Without her, he was erratic and out of control. Their relationship largely revolved around drug abuse (mostly heroin). In an attempt to straighten him up, lead singer Johnny Rotten pleaded with Sid to be rid of his Nancy. It was to no avail. Under mysterious circumstances, Nancy was found on the morning of October 12, 1978 with a single stab wound to her abdomen. Shortly afterwards, Sid would follow her into death by overdosing on heroin. His ashes were scattered over Nancy&#8217;s grave.</p>
